decidí
decided, i decided
Verb decidí

Decidí no ir a Europa.
I decided not to go to Europe.
-
Decidí estudiar en el extranjero.
I decided to study abroad.
-
Después de todo finalmente me decidí a venir aquí.
I made up my mind to come here after all.
-
Decidí intentar de nuevo.
I decided to try again.
-
Yo decidí ir a estudiar al extranjero.
I decided to go abroad to study.
-
No tenía mucha hambre, así que decidí comer más tarde.
I wasn't very hungry, so I decided to eat later.
-
Decidí hacerme abogado.
I decided to be a lawyer.
-
Lo medité y decidí decirle todo a Tom.
I thought it over and decided to tell Tom everything.
-
Decidí trabajar con todo el alma.
I decided that I was going to work as hard as I can.
-
Aún a pesar de que ya vi esta película, decidí verla otra vez.
Even though I already saw this movie, I decided to see it again.
